Gremiasco ( Piedmontese Gremiasch , in the local dialect Gremiàscu ) is a municipality with 302 (as of December 31, 2019) inhabitants in the Italian province of Alessandria (AL), Piedmont region .

The municipality consists of the districts Bernona, Cascina Bricchetti, Cascina Guardamonte, Cascina Marianna, Casotto, Castagnola, Codevico, Colombassi, Fovia, Malvista, Martinetto, Mulino di Colombassi, Musigliano, Pradelle, Principessa, Riarasso, Ronco, Solaro, Stemigliano and Val Beccara.

The neighboring municipalities are Bagnaria , Brignano-Frascata , Cecima , Fabbrica Curone , Montacuto , Ponte Nizza , San Sebastiano Curone and Varzi .

geography

The place is at an altitude of 395 m above sea level. The municipality covers an area of ​​17.38 km² .
